    I photographed this image at Fairchild Tropical Gardens with my Canon 40D. ISO 640 F/8.0, 1/160 sec, -1.33 EV, EF 180mm F/3.5 Macro, sRGB, Pattern Metering, Auto Exposure, Auto WB, No Flash
